Fritz Alfred Behrendt's career as a cartoonist began after a tumultous period including membership in a Dutch resistance movement which led to imprisonment by the SS, a stint in the Dutch army, and imprisonment by the East Berlin State Security Service which accused him of Titoism. After Behrendt's release, he returned to Amsterdam and began his cartooning career. Besides his publication in journals throughout the world, he works for Amnesty International, the Red Cross environmental protection organizations, and Dutch television. He has won many prizes and been exhibited worldwide. Behrendt has been International Consultant of the Study Centre for Cartoons and Caricatures of the University of Canterbury in Kent, England, Consul of the Dutch Militant Museum in Delft, and prime mover behind the "Galerie Journalistischer Zeichner" in the Cultutral Center in Amsterdam. | |
